What they do

A Molding Process Engineer develops and engineers improvements in injection molding processes at a manufacturing company. Modifies or creates machines used for injection molding, assists with set up and troubleshooting for equipment, and develops materials to be inserted into molds to create products. Assists with implementing new production and process technologies.

Job Description

Injection Molding Manufacturing Engineer Co-Op fitchburg, MA 01420 Injection Molding Manufacturing Engineer Co-op The Injection Molding Manufacturing Engineer Co-op will support manufacturing engineering activities within a regulated medical device manufacturing environment. This role provides hands-on experience in injection molding, automation, tooling, and quality systems while ensuring compliance with FDA regulations and ISO standards. The co-op will assist with process development, fixture and end-of-arm tooling (EOAT) design, documentation, validation activities, and continuous improvement initiatives that support the safe, efficient, and compliant production of medical devices. This co-op assignment will begin on January 11, 2027 , and conclude on May 28, 2027 . Key Responsibilities Support injection molding process setup, optimization, and troubleshooting in a regulated production environment Assist in developing and maintaining controlled manufacturing documentation, including work instructions, process parameters, control plans, and risk assessments Participate in root cause analysis, nonconformance investigations, and CAPA activities Support process validations (IQ/OQ/PQ) in accordance with FDA and
ISO 13485
requirements Assist with new product introductions (NPI), tooling qualifications, and engineering change activities Support the design and development of manufacturing fixtures and EOAT (End-of-Arm Tooling) Create and revise CAD models and drawings using SolidWorks or similar CAD software Collaborate with Manufacturing, Quality, Tooling, Automation, and Maintenance teams Support Lean and continuous improvement initiatives while maintaining quality system compliance Qualifications Currently pursuing a Bachelor's degree in Mechanical, Manufacturing, Plastics, or Biomedical Engineering (or related field) Strong interest in medical device manufacturing, injection molding, and automation Attention to detail and ability to work within controlled, documented processes Strong written and verbal communication skills Proficiency in Microsoft Office (Excel, Word, PowerPoint) Must have availability to work on-site Monday through Friday Preferred Skills Experience with SolidWorks or similar CAD software Exposure to fixture design, EOAT design, or manufacturing automation Familiarity with
FDA 21 CFR 820, ISO
13485, or validation concepts Lean Manufacturing or Six Sigma exposure
